In the fast-paced world of web development, optimizing images is a crucial step to ensure faster loading times and improved user experience. One popular method for achieving this is by converting PNG images to WebP format. In this article, we'll explore the benefits of using WebP and provide a step-by-step guide on how to convert PNG to WebP.
The Need for Image Optimization:
As websites become more visually rich, the file sizes of images also increase, leading to longer loading times. This can result in a poor user experience and negatively impact a website's search engine rankings. Image optimization is the key to striking a balance between quality and performance.
WebP: A Next-Gen Image Format:
WebP is a modern image format developed by Google that offers superior compression and image quality compared to traditional formats like PNG and JPEG. It supports both lossless and lossy compression, making it a versatile choice for web developers looking to enhance their website's performance.
Advantages of WebP:
Smaller File Sizes: WebP images generally have smaller file sizes compared to PNG, without compromising on image quality. This reduction in file size leads to faster loading times and improved website performance.
Lossless and Lossy Compression: WebP supports both lossless and lossy compression, giving developers the flexibility to choose the compression method based on their specific requirements.
Alpha Channel Support: WebP supports an alpha channel for transparency, similar to PNG, making it suitable for images with complex transparency needs.
Converting PNG to WebP - A Step-by-Step Guide:
To convert PNG images to WebP, follow these simple steps:
Choose the Right Tool:
Select a reliable image conversion tool that supports the conversion of PNG to WebP. Tools like ImageMagick, Adobe Photoshop, and various online converters are popular choices.
Install ImageMagick (if not already installed):
If you're using ImageMagick, install it on your system. You can find installation instructions on the official ImageMagick website.
Run the Conversion Command:
Use the following command in the terminal or command prompt to convert a PNG image to WebP using ImageMagick:
lua
Copy code
magick convert input.png output.webp
Adjust Compression Settings (Optional):
Depending on your requirements, you can adjust the compression settings to achieve the desired balance between file size and image quality.
Verify the Output:
Open the converted WebP image to ensure that the conversion process was successful and that the image quality meets your expectations.
Conclusion:
Converting PNG images to WebP is a practical solution for web developers seeking to optimize their websites for improved performance. By embracing this modern image format, developers can significantly reduce loading times without compromising on image quality. As the web continues to evolve, adopting efficient image optimization techniques like PNG to WebP conversion becomes essential for creating faster, more user-friendly online experiences.